What about teardowns? Who is responsable for the disassembly and assembly of a leased engine? The Pro Stock guys are not allowed to open up a leased engine. If found ILEGAL who is resonsable for the infraction? The owner/driver of the car or the engine builder? I always thought the owner/driver was responsable for being DQed no matter who built the engine. Many questions need to be addresed if this is to be allowed.
Teardowns on index cars are few and far between but could happen. No big deal on a leased Stock or S/S engine. No secrets, just a basic engine. Owner/driver does the teardown and pays for the gaskets. If the engine is DQed, owner/driver takes the penalty and sues the builder. Remember there is a contract involved in a lease deal. That contract would say the engine will pass teardown.

Pro Stock leased engines are not allowed to be opened up because of the builder secrets in them.
